R267 RMW is a 1998 Mazda Bongo in White with a 2,490cc diesel engine. This vehicle has been through 28 MOT tests with a personal pass rate of 57.1%.
Across all 1998 Mazda Bongo models, the average MOT pass rate is 67.1% with a typical mileage of 125,789 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Mazda Bongo fails its MOT is fog lamp not working, accounting for 6,854 recorded failures. If you're considering buying R267 RMW, it's worth having these areas checked by a mechanic before committing.
The Mazda Bongo typically stays on UK roads for around 31 years. At 28 years old, this Mazda Bongo is approaching the upper end of the typical lifespan for this model.
